Troubler
Pronunciation : Trou"bler
Part of Speech : n.
Definition : Defn: One who troubles or disturbs; one who afflicts or molests; a disturber; as, a troubler of the peace. The rich troublers of the world's repose. Waller.
Source : Webster's Unabridged Dictionary, 1913
